Integrations

Connect SchedulePro with the tools you already use. Automate workflows, sync data, and streamline your operations.

All Integrations

Browse our growing library of integrations. New connections are added regularly based on community feedback.

G
Popular

Google Calendar

Two-way sync with Google Calendar. Changes in either platform update automatically in real time.

Calendar
S
Popular

Stripe

Accept payments for bookings, manage invoices, and handle refunds directly through SchedulePro.

Payments
Z
Popular

Zoom

Automatically create Zoom meetings for scheduled events with one-click join links.

Video
S
Popular

Slack

Get schedule notifications, booking confirmations, and team alerts directly in Slack channels.

Communication
Z
Popular

Zapier

Connect SchedulePro to 5,000+ apps through Zapier automations and workflows.

Automation
M

Microsoft Outlook

Sync schedules with Outlook Calendar and receive booking notifications via Outlook email.

Calendar
M

Microsoft Teams

Create Teams meetings for events and send schedule updates to Teams channels.

Video
Q

QuickBooks

Sync booking revenue with QuickBooks for automated accounting and financial reporting.

Accounting
S

Salesforce

Sync client data and booking history with Salesforce CRM for a unified customer view.

CRM
H

HubSpot

Connect booking data with HubSpot contacts, deals, and marketing automation workflows.

CRM
T

Twilio

Send SMS reminders and notifications to clients and team members via Twilio.

Communication
W

Webhooks

Build custom integrations with real-time webhook events for any schedule change.

Developer

Build your own integration

Our REST API and webhook system make it easy to build custom integrations tailored to your specific workflow. Full API documentation, SDKs for popular languages, and a sandbox environment are available to get you started.

Join hundreds of developers who have built custom integrations with SchedulePro. From internal tools to marketplace apps, the possibilities are endless.

constschedule = awaitapi.schedules .create({title:"Team Sync" });

Missing an integration?

Let us know which tools you want to connect. We prioritize integrations based on community demand.